```# rspacer
[![Project Status: WIP – Initial development is in progress, but there has not yet been a stable, usable release suitable for the public.](https://www.repostatus.org/badges/latest/wip.svg)](https://www.repostatus.org/#wip)
The goal of rspacer is to wrap the [RSpace API](https://community.researchspace.com/public/apiDocs), that is, allow you to use the API directly from R using convenience functions.
## Installation
You can install the development version of rspacer with
```{r, eval=F}
remotes::install_github("burgerga/rspacer")
```## Usage
See the [Get started](https://burgerga.github.io/rspacer/articles/rspacer.html) article how to use this package.
**NB:** API Paging/rate limiting is not properly handled yet, but this can be worked around.
